Even the scattered thoughts of a great thinker are worth pondering, and here are the "miscellaneous productions" of John Stuart Mill, one of the foremost intellectuals of the late 19th century. Collected by the author and first published in book form in 1867, these are writings originally appearing in periodicals that Mill considered "desirable to preserve." Volume II of this three-volume set includes the essays: ? "M. de Tocqueville on Democracy in America" ? "Michelet's History of France" ? "The Claims of Labour" ? "Early Grecian History and Legend" ? "Vindication of the French Revolution of February 1848" ? "Enfranchisement of Women" and others. English philosopher and politician JOHN STUART MILL (1806-1873) served as an administrator in the East Indian Company from 1823 to 1858, and as a member of parliament from 1865 to 1868. Among his essays on a wide range of political and social thought are Principles of Political Economy (1848), Considerations on Representative Government (1861), and The Subjection of Women (1869).
